Conducting Initial Function Testing

Initial function testing serves as the first step in evaluating ammunition performance and reliability. This phase typically involves firing a small sample of rounds through a specific firearm to assess how well they cycle and function. During this stage, shooters should pay close attention to any malfunctions, such as failures to feed, fire, or eject.

These issues can indicate potential problems with the ammunition or compatibility with the firearm being used. It is also important to conduct function tests across multiple firearms if possible. Different firearms may have varying tolerances and characteristics that can affect how ammunition performs.

By testing the same brand and type of ammunition in different guns, shooters can gain insights into its overall reliability and versatility. Documenting any issues encountered during initial function testing will provide valuable data for further analysis and help inform future decisions regarding ammunition selection.

Considering Environmental Factors

Environmental factors play a significant role in ammunition performance and should not be overlooked during testing and evaluation. Conditions such as temperature, humidity, altitude, and even atmospheric pressure can influence how ammunition behaves when fired. For example, extreme cold may affect powder burn rates, while high humidity could impact bullet stability in flight.

Understanding these variables is crucial for shooters who want to ensure consistent performance regardless of external conditions. To account for environmental factors during testing, shooters should consider conducting evaluations under varying conditions. This might involve testing on different days with fluctuating weather or even simulating adverse conditions to see how well the ammunition holds up.

By gathering data across a range of environments, shooters can develop a more comprehensive understanding of how their chosen ammunition will perform in real-world situations—whether during a hunting trip in the mountains or at a competitive shooting event in unpredictable weather.
